Wood deck painting services involve applying a fresh coat of paint or stain to a deck’s surface to enhance its appearance and protect the wood. This process typically includes cleaning the deck thoroughly to remove dirt, mildew, and old paint or stain, followed by sanding or prepping the surface to ensure proper adhesion. Once prepared, experienced service providers will carefully apply high-quality paints or stains designed specifically for outdoor wood, resulting in a smooth, durable finish that can withstand foot traffic and weather exposure. Regularly painting or staining a deck helps maintain its visual appeal and prolongs the lifespan of the wood, making it a practical choice for homeowners looking to refresh their outdoor spaces.
These services can address several common problems that arise with untreated or aging decks. Over time, exposure to sun, rain, and snow can cause wood to fade, crack, or develop splinters, creating an unsafe or unappealing surface. Peeling or flaking paint and stain not only diminish the deck’s appearance but also leave the wood vulnerable to moisture intrusion, which can lead to rot and structural damage. Deck painting services help solve these issues by providing a protective barrier that seals the wood, preventing water damage and reducing the need for costly repairs. Additionally, a fresh coat of paint can hide imperfections, stains, or discoloration, restoring the deck’s natural beauty and making it safer for family gatherings and outdoor entertaining.

The overview below groups typical Wood Deck Painting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lakeville,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ine wood deck painting projects in Lakeville often range from $250-$600. Many homeowners opt for these mid-sized jobs to refresh their decks without extensive prep work. Fewer projects tend to fall below or above this range, depending on deck size and condition.
Standard Deck Painting - For most standard-sized decks, local contractors generally charge between $600 and $1,500. This range covers common surface preparation, primer, and two coats of paint. Larger or more complex decks may push costs higher, but many projects stay within this band.
Large or Custom Projects - Larger decks or those requiring special finishes can cost from $1,500 to $3,500 or more. These projects often involve detailed prep work or unique paint treatments, which can increase expenses. While some projects reach into higher tiers, most fall within this range.
Full Deck Restoration or Replacement - Extensive work, including complete surface stripping, repairs, and repainting, can range from $3,500 to over $5,000. Such projects are less common and tend to involve significant structural or aesthetic upgrades handled by local pros in Lakeville and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of painting a wood deck? Painting a wood deck can enhance its appearance, protect the wood from weather damage, and extend its lifespan by providing a durable surface finish.
How do local contractors prepare a wood deck for painting? They typically clean the surface thoroughly, remove any old paint or stain, sand rough areas, and ensure the deck is dry before applying a fresh coat of paint.
What types of paint are suitable for wood deck surfaces? Exterior-grade, high-quality latex or oil-based paints designed for outdoor wood surfaces are commonly recommended by local service providers.
Is it necessary to seal a wood deck after painting? While not always required, sealing can provide additional protection against moisture and UV rays, and local contractors can advise on the best options for specific decks.
Can existing paint on a wood deck be refreshed with a new coat? Yes, if the existing paint is in good condition, a fresh coat can improve appearance and durability; otherwise, stripping and proper preparation may be needed.
